Our primary research focus is on groundwater dependent ecosystems and quantifying the physical controls on groundwater flow.Hydrogeological assessment (HA) is a systematic study of geology, hydrogeology, geochemistry and contamination at a site. An essential component of an HA is the development of a clear conceptual model of the hydrogeology, the contamination and the potential human health and ecological risks. Major Requirements. At the lower division level, you will complete foundational courses in mathematics, natural sciences and basic concepts of engineering. At the upper division, you will choose an area of concentration: surface hydrology, hydrogeology, remote sensing, water management or water quality. Explore Classes for the Hydrogeology Degree. The thesis option requires 30 credits, with a minimum of 15 at 500 level, and the remainder at 400 level. The non-thesis option requires 36 credits, with a minimum of 18 at 500 level, remainder at 400 level. Course schedule is determined in cooperation with faculty advisor. Consider postgraduate study, such as a graduate diploma or master’s degree in science with a major in groundwater hydrology.Hydrogeology Certification. The Hydrogeology Certificate of Completion is available to both graduate students and non-degree seeking professionals. This certificate is designed for professionals who wish to be recognized as having a broad background in the area of hydrogeology without completion of an advanced degree.
